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re, Melbourne, Australia 20–25 March 2010

The Royal Australasian College of Physicians (RACP), the Internal Medicine Society of Australia and New Zealand (IMSANZ), and the International Society of Internal Medicine (ISIM) were very pleased to host the World Congress of Internal Medicine 2010 in Melbourne, Australia. The congress took place at Melbourne Convention and Exhibition Centre, which offered all facilities to run a congress of this impressive size. The Congress was held in conjunction with the annual RACP Physicians Week.

The 30th WCIM was an outstanding event! Professor Napier Thomson, Chair of the WCIM-2010 Organising Committee, and his numerous collaborators within the organisation committee prepared a meeting covering all aspects of Internal Medicine. The congress was attended by over 2500 participants from all over the world. The high quality of the program was very much appreciated.

The Congress was a highlight to anyone who has an interest in the broad field of General Internal Medicine and in specialised Internal Medicine. The theme was «World Medicine for the Next Decade: 2010–2020». The congress reflected excellence in Australasian Medicine and Medical Science. In addition, the Congress impressively showed the diversity of The Royal Australasian College of Physicians, its Divisions, Faculties and Chapters.

The Congress program featured keynote plenary sessions, specialty updates, College orations and lectures, fees papers and award sessions, and workshops across the following themes running throughout the Congress:

Science, Research and Innovation

Policy, People and Politics

Clinical Medicine

Young People and Health

Medical Education

Health Care Technology

At this meeting the following items were approved:

The Report of the President

The Financial Report of the Treasurer

The Report of the Secretary General

The General Assembly decided on the next ISIM Congress as follows:
– 33rd International Congress of Internal Medicine 2016: Bali, Indonesia

The following officers of ISIM were approved: Dr. William Hall, President; Dr. Napier Thomson, Past President; Dr. Rodolfo Bado, President Elect.

As new member-at-large was approved: Dr. Adri Kok, South Africa.

The General Assembly was then informed that Dr. Rolf Streuli has been elected as «Honorary President for Life». Dr. Rolf Streuli was the President of ISIM from 2006 to 2008, Past-President from 2008 to 2010 and Secretary General for more than 20 years.
The achievements of Dr. Streuli are outstanding. He formed and developed ISIM over all those years. The EC is deeply grateful for his hard work on behalf of ISIM.
